This book brings the famous Hay diet up to date, and develops food combining as a straightforward and relevant approach to healthy eating for the 90's and beyond. Contains 200 tasty and healthy vegetarian recipes from around the world which show how to put the theory into practice and offer the correct foodThe authors argue that food combining will help acid indigestion, food allergies and other eating complaints. They show how to make the most of the foods eaten by providing explanations of the scientific and physiological principles that lie behind food combining, as well as 200 vegetarian recipes.
